技术文摘
Ueditor 与 CKeditor 编辑器的使用及配置之道
Ueditor 与 CKeditor 编辑器的使用及配置之道
在当今的网络开发领域,富文本编辑器是不可或缺的工具。Ueditor 和 CKeditor 作为两款备受欢迎的编辑器,各自有着独特的优势和特点。掌握它们的使用及配置方法,对于提升开发效率和用户体验至关重要。
Ueditor 以其简洁易用的特点受到许多开发者的青睐。在使用 Ueditor 时,首先需要将相关的文件引入到项目中,并进行初始化设置。通过简单的配置,可以自定义工具栏的按钮,满足不同场景的需求。例如,在文章编辑场景中,可以添加字体、字号、颜色等常用的编辑功能按钮;而在留言板场景中,则可以精简按钮,仅保留基本的输入功能。
CKeditor 则以其强大的功能和丰富的插件而闻名。它提供了更多高级的编辑选项,如表格编辑、图片上传与处理等。配置 CKeditor 时,可以根据具体的项目需求选择合适的插件,并进行个性化的样式设置。比如,可以设置默认的字体样式、段落格式,以及自定义上传图片的大小和格式限制。
无论是 Ueditor 还是 CKeditor,都需要考虑与后端的交互。在保存编辑内容时,要确保数据的安全性和完整性。要对输入的内容进行必要的过滤和验证,防止恶意代码和非法字符的注入。
在性能优化方面,要合理加载编辑器所需的资源。对于 Ueditor,可以通过压缩相关的 JavaScript 和 CSS 文件来减少加载时间;对于 CKeditor,可以选择只加载必要的功能模块,避免不必要的资源消耗。
另外,在用户体验方面,要确保编辑器的响应速度快,操作流畅。及时的提示信息和友好的错误处理机制,能够让用户在使用过程中感到舒适和便捷。
熟练掌握 Ueditor 和 CKeditor 的使用及配置方法,能够为我们的项目带来更高效、更优质的文本编辑体验。通过不断地实践和优化,充分发挥它们的优势,为用户提供更好的服务。
TAGS: ckeditor 编辑器 编辑器使用 ueditor 编辑器 编辑器配置
- 解决使用 pip 时出现 NameError: 'pip' is not defined 的报错问题
- Python 实现照片集转视频的代码示例
- 实现 pip 安装指定版本的 tensorflow
- Python 中负数的整除与取模运算方法
- Go 语言中的 IO 操作深度解析
- Python 中利用 matplotlib 展示图像实例
- Pytorch 中 nn.Upsample() 与 nn.ConvTranspose2d() 的用法全解
- pip 命令突然无法使用的问题与解决之道
- Python 借助 multiprocessing 达成多进程
- Python 中利用 SQLAlchemy 实现复杂查询的代码示例
- Pytorch 中自定义 forward 与 backward 函数的方法
- Python iter 方法在文件读取中的应用
- Python 中 Redis 用作缓存的操作之道
- PyTorch 图片分割的原理剖析
- Python 运用 Selenium 时网页无法滑动的解决之道